管理信息结构,管理信息库祥解.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
管理信息结构,管理信息库祥解.ppt

管理信息结构(SMI) 管理信息库(MIB) 制作人:段荣伟 基于TCP/IP的网络管理包含三个组成部分 管理信息结构(SMI) 管理信息库(MBI) 简单网络管理协议(SNMP) 管理信息结构 SMI (structure of management information ) 它是简单网络管理协议(SNMP)的一部分,指定了在 SNMP 的 MIB 中用于定义管理目标的规则。 SMI规定了MIB中被管对象的数据类型及其表示和命名方法。 SMI的基本思想是追求MIB的简单性和可扩充性,因此,MIB只存储简单的数据类型:标量和标量的二维矩阵。 SMI 是一种语言,是为了确保网络管理数据的语法和语义明确和无二义性而定义的语言。 SMI避开复杂的数据类型是为了降低实现的难度和提高互操作性。 管理信息库 MIB (Management Information Base) 1、保存被管对象信息的(虚拟)数据库 2、被管对象用SMI定义 3、被管对象为树型结构 定义:管理信息库就是代理所有进程包含的、并 且能够被管理进程进行查询和设置信息的 集合。 管理信息结构的定义 对象描述语言ASN.1 (Abstract Syntax Notation One) 根据ASN.1,在SNMP中有下面的定义层次:  宏定义:定义了一组合法的宏实例,说明了有关类型的语法;  宏实例:由宏定义通过参数替换产生的实例,说明一种具体类型;  宏实例的值:表示一个具有特定值的实体。 管理信息结构 SMI SNMP的数据类型和结构: INTEGER:整型变量(包含多种形式); OCTET STRING:0或多个8bit字节,每个字节值在0~255之间; DisplayString:0或多个8bit字节,但每个字节必须是ASCll码; OBJECT IDENTIFIER:对象标示符,指明一种“授权”命名的对象; NULL:代表相关的变量没有值; IPAddress:4字节长度的OCTER STRING,以网络序表示的IP地址; PhysAddress: OCTER STRING类型,代表物理地址; Counter:非负的整数,可从0递增到2^32-1,达到最大值后归零(计数器); Gauge:取值区间[0,2^32-1](或增或减),达到最大值后锁定直到复位 (计量器) ; TimeTicks:时间计数器,以0.01秒为单位递增,递增幅度可根据变量调整; Opaque:数据按OCTET STRING编码传输; SEQUENCE:这一数据类型与C程序设计语言中的”structure”类似(构造类型); SEQUENDE OF :这是一个向量的定义,其所有的元素具有相同的类型。 SNMP环境中的所有管理对象组织成分层的树结构,这种层次树结构有以下三种作用。 1. 表示管理和控制关系 通过分层树型结构,我们可以清晰的看到具体的管理和控制的关系。树根没有名字,默认为抽象语法表示ASN.1。 2. 提供了结构化的信息组织技术 节点相关信息可沿着树型层次进行访问。 3. 提供了对象命名机制 叶子结点代表实际的管理对象。从树根到树叶的编号串联起来,用圆点隔开,就形成了管理对象的全局标识。 对象标示符:下图显示了在SNMP中用到的这种树型结构。所有的MIB变量都从1.3.6.1.2.1这个标识开始。 被管对象类定义 为了简化和规范定义方法, SMI定义了OBJECT-TYPE宏 RFC1155-SMI中定义了OBJECT-TYPE宏 RFC1212对OBJECT-TYPE宏进行了重新定义(完善) MIB分组 实例标识 MIB中每一个被管对象类都有一个唯一的对象标识符 SNMP对MIB进行访问时,所要访问的是对象的一个特定的实例。当一个对象类型有多个实例(被管对象实例)时,如何唯一确定? SMI文档(RFC1155)指明,在MIB中没有定义识别对象实例的方法,识别对象实例通过协议特定机制来完成,因而对象实例如何识别需要由SNMP来定义 列对象 表中的基本被管对象被称为列对象 列对象的oid不能独自标识对象实例(表有多行,产生多个实例) SNMP定义了两种识别特定对象实例的方法: 顺序访问技术:利用图书编目顺序实现 随机访问技术:利用索引对象值实现 宏OBJECT-TYPE定义被管理对象 1、被管理对象文本名:对象描述符,和对象标示符共同标识对象。 2、被管理对象的语法属性:对象类型的语法,必须使用RFC1155中定义的ASN.1类型。 3、被管理对象语意描述:描述对象类型语意的文本信息。 4、被管理对象的访问权限:在只读(read-only)、读写(read-write)、写(write-only)或不可访问(n

文档评论(0)

光光文挡 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档